When is Samsung Galaxy Unpacked 2025? How to watch the livestream

Samsung's summer Unpacked event will take place in Brooklyn, New York, and will be livestreamed via the Samsung Newsroom, at Samsung.com and on Samsung's YouTube channel. Unpacked kicks off WednesdayJuly 9, at 7 a.m. PT (10 a.m. ET). CNET will be on the ground bringing you all the live updates.

What to expect at Samsung's summer Unpacked

Samsung's been teasing its upcoming foldables for the last several weeks. In early June, a Newsroom post pointed to the company bringing "an Ultra-experience" to "a smaller and more portable form factor." That apparently includes a "powerful camera" and "AI-powered tools."

The following week, the company said in another blog post that its "newest Galaxy Z series is the thinnest, lightest and most advanced foldable yet." It appears to be following in the footsteps of the slim and lightweight Galaxy S25 Edge, which was released in May.

Samsung seems to be especially focused on scaling the capabilities of its foldables' cameras with the help of AI. It noted in a subsequent blog post, "The camera will only get smarter -- helping users capture life's moments more vividly and make everyday experiences more seamless, personal and impactful."

Galaxy Z Fold 7

In an exclusive interview with CNET, Drew Blackard, Samsung's senior vice president of mobile product management, previewed the thinness of the new design, saying, "It'll feel like a traditional bar-type smartphone, but it'll have all of the benefits of a foldable." Based on rumors we've seen, the Z Fold 7 could be about 0.34 inches thick when closed, give or take, and weigh just over 200 grams.

It's possible Samsung could unveil the Z Fold 7 and then the Z Fold Ultra, or perhaps the Ultra will be the only version of the Fold. 

Galaxy Z Flip 7

Folding the device along the other axis, the Galaxy Z Flip 7 could bring a larger 4.1-inch cover screen and a faster Exynos 2500 processor, according to rumors we've been tracking. Renders of the flagship foldable Galaxy Z Flip 7 suggest Samsung could nix the physical camera notch and opt for an edge-to-edge cover display

There are also murmurs of a more affordable Galaxy Z Flip 7 FE phone. Leaker Evan Blass shared renders of the rumored device, which appears similar to the Galaxy Z Flip 6, but the phone could swap out the Snapdragon chip for an Exynos processor. 

Galaxy Watch 8

This one isn't as mysterious, since Samsung basically previewed its Galaxy Watch 8 plans to CNET's Vanessa Hand Orellana when she talked to Dr. Hon Pak, the company's senior vice president and head of digital health, about new health features to expect. That said, we could see more than just the Galaxy Watch 8, with a Galaxy Watch 8 Classic and new colors for the Galaxy Watch Ultra based on reporting by SammyGuru.
